TS4975EIJT by STMicroelectronics

TS4975EIJT by STMicroelectronics is a compact audio control IC designed for volume control in industrial applications. It features 103 dB channel separation, operates b/w 2.5V and 5.5V, and withstands temperatures from -40 °C to 85 °C. Its fine pitch grid array package ensures efficient surface mounting.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The use of plastic/epoxy provides durability and resistance to environmental factors, making the product suitable for long-term applications.

Surface Mount: YES

Surface mount technology allows for compact designs, making it easier to integrate the IC into modern electronic devices.

Package Shape: RECTANGULAR

A rectangular package shape facilitates better PCB layout and maximizes space efficiency in electronic assemblies.

General IC Type: VOLUME CONTROL CIRCUIT

Designed specifically for volume control, this IC ensures precision in audio level adjustments, enhancing user experience.

Channel Separation: 103 dB

High channel separation results in clearer audio playback with minimal crosstalk, providing superior sound quality.

Power Supplies (V): 3/5

Flexible power supply options (3V to 5V) make it adaptable for various applications and device specifications.

No. of Terminals: 12

A sufficient number of terminals allow for versatile connectivity options, accommodating a wide range of usage scenarios.

Package Style (Meter): GRID ARRAY, FINE PITCH

The fine pitch grid array design enables high-density mounting, which is ideal for space-constrained applications.

Maximum Operating Temperature: 85 °C

An operating temperature up to 85 °C ensures reliable performance in various environmental conditions.

Minimum Operating Temperature: -40 °C

The ability to function at low temperatures (-40 °C) makes it suitable for industrial applications and environments with extreme conditions.

Terminal Finish: TIN SILVER COPPER

The tin-silver-copper terminal finish enhances solderability and guarantees long-term reliability and performance.

Terminal Position: BOTTOM

Bottom terminal positioning allows for efficient PCB layout, maximizing surface area for additional components.

Width: 1.8 mm

A compact width of 1.8 mm is ideal for space-saving designs and applications requiring minimal footprint.

Minimum Supply Voltage (Vsup): 2.5 V

A low minimum supply voltage (2.5 V) increases compatibility with various power supply configurations.

Length: 2.3 mm

With a short length of 2.3 mm, this IC is designed for compact circuits in both consumer and industrial applications.

Temperature Grade: INDUSTRIAL

Rated for industrial temperature grade, this IC is built to withstand harsh conditions, ensuring reliability and longevity.

No. of Channels: 2

With 2 channels, this IC can manage stereo audio effectively, providing an enhanced sound experience.

Terminal Form: BALL

Ball terminal form contributes to robust connection and better heat dissipation, enhancing overall performance.

Maximum Supply Current: 6.5 mA

Low maximum supply current (6.5 mA) ensures energy efficiency, making it suitable for battery-powered devices.

Terminal Pitch: 0.5 mm

A terminal pitch of 0.5 mm allows for a more compact layout, enabling high-density designs in modern electronics.

Maximum Supply Voltage (Vsup): 5.5 V

The high maximum supply voltage (5.5 V) expands its application range in various electronic devices.

Manufacturer Highlights

STMicroelectronics

STMicroelectronics is a global leader in the semiconductor manufacturing industry, with over 35 years of experience providing innovative and advanced technologies for customers around the world. Headquartered in Netherlands, STMicroelectronics has more than 51,323 employees worldwide and operates across 32 countries all over Europe, Asia-Pacific and the Americas. The company’s portfolio includes integrated circuits, discrete components, application-specific standard products, and computer chipsets. STMicroelectronics serves a wide range of industries such as automotive, consumer markets, healthcare and industrial applications.
